For an easy fashion solution, choose a good belt. Belts come in every shape, size and color, creating an endless string of possibilities. Add a bright fluorescent belt to a pair of skinny jeans for a simple way to take advantage of a trend, or finish off a sophisticated look with a black patent belt.

It's important to focus most of your fashion money on basics that will stand the test of time. This means investing in classic, timeless pieces. For example, a pair of basic black pants or a black skirt in a classic cut will be a great foundation for pairing with trendier tops and shoes.

Do not towel dry your hair if it is usually frizzy. This will damage your hair and make it more prone to frizz. Instead, roll your hair up in the towel and push down to absorb moisture. When you are ready to style, unwrap your hair and comb.

Wearing wedged heels in both a sandal and boot is one of the latest fashion trends. They are a top choice for many women for the height boost and slimming effects. They look especially good when created from natural fibers such as wood, cork or wicker.

Something as simple as a new pair of blue jeans can really add to your fashion portfolio. There are numerous styles and sizes to choose from upon entering a store. It may be hard to figure out what will look best on you. Just start with the classics, such as simple jeans with straight legs or even a boot cut. Classic looks are a good fit for just about everyone and because they do not go out of style you will not have to buy new jeans for the next season.

Always remember to look for stitches meant to hold vents in jackets or skirts. Threads don't look good, so cut them off. Cut the threads on new material with scissors and dispose them in the trash where they belong. You can easily do this and your style will increase.
